Eliminate terrorists, sponsors before US military action, Adeboye tells FG
The General Overseer of the Redeemed Christian Church of God, Pastor Enoch Adeboye, has urged the Federal Government to immediately eliminate terrorists and their sponsors ahead of the possible United States military action in Nigeria.
Adeboye gave the advice on Friday, during the November Holy Ghost Service while reacting to recent threats issued by US President Donald Trump.
He advised President Bola Tinubu to give the newly appointed service chiefs a three-month ultimatum to wipe out terrorists and their financiers.
“This is not the time for apportioning blame. Our President inherited this problem — it started before him,” he said.
Adeboye cautioned that if the US eventually invades Nigeria, China, Russia, and other world powers would not come to the country’s defence.
They would only talk,” he warned.
The warning followed comments by Trump, who declared on his Truth Social platform last Friday that Christianity in Nigeria was facing an “existential threat” from radical Islamist groups.
He added that the United States “cannot stand by while such atrocities are happening,” pledging that his administration would be “ready, willing and able to protect our great Christian population around the world.”
Trump also urged members of Congress to investigate the situation, directing Congressman Riley Moore, House Appropriations Committee Chairman Tom Cole and others to report back to him.
